Introductory
Level Course:
This is a 3-4 hour
course taking a basic view of the LotG. This course is suitable for those who
want to become Club Based Referees, Junior Referees or just want to gain a
better knowledge of the LotG. This can be held on a day of the weekend, on one
weeknight evening or over two week nights. This also includes a test at the end
of the course

Level One
Course:
This is a 10 – 12
hour course (usually six, two hour or four, three hour sessions) where we take
an in depth look at the Laws of the Game (LotG) and an explanation of how you
can start refereeing. This includes a test at the end of the course. This course
is aimed more for the person who is likely to take up refereeing.
